In the previous problem, the coefficientof kinetic friction is μk, between blockand surface. How much is the springcompressed? |
|
Answer» The friction force produces an additional energy term in the energy equation. The energy equation is (1/2)MV2 = (1/2)ks2+Mgμks, where Mg is the normal force, and s is the sliding distance, which is equal to the spring compression. This is a quadratic equation with two roots. We reject the negative root. The positive root is the solution. Answer: s = -(Mgμk)/k+(1/k)[(Mgμk)2+MkV2]1/2 |
